The Prime Minister of Malaysia is Muhyiddin Yassin, who is only 73 years old. He is younger than Joe Biden (President of the US, 78), as well as Paul Biya (president of Cameroon, 88), Michel Aoun (president of Lebanon, 87), Salman bin Abdulaziz al Saud (King of Saudi Arabia, 85), Pope Francis (head of Vatican City, 84), King Harald V (King of Norway, 84), Cornelius Smith (Governor-General of the Bahamas, 84), among many others.
Not sure if this was supposed to be oldest ever, but if so, it looks like Mahathis Mohamad (recently resigned prime minister of Malaysia, 94), was still younger than at least four other heads of state: Abdul Momin (Sultan of Brunei, 96), Hastings Banda (president of Malawi, 96), Prem Tinsulanonda (regent of Thailand, 96), and George Tupou I (King of Tonga, 95), plus Queen Elizabeth (95), if you count her as head of government.
